New SRAM force E1 crankset - Powemeter compatibility by MakoChako05 in bikewrench

[–]LegitimateWhile802 0 points1 point  (0 children)

8 bolt is 8 bolt. You can transfer the PM spider to the new crankset.

Chainring compatibility is another thing: You can NOT attach the 2x chainring from the Force E1 to your PM. The E1 2x chainring pictured above attach directly to the 8bolt interface without a spider.

To complicate things: The new E1 power meters use thread-mount chainrings: The PM attaches via 8bolt, and then the chainrings threaded onto the PM. It's another mounting method altogether and again *not* compatible with neither your PM spider nor your E1 2x chainrings.

If you want consistent looks: Just get the new E1 PM crankset. If you want it cheap, sell the E1 crankset and mount 2x chainrings to your existing Red crankset.

Or attach the PM to the E1 cranks and mount compatible chainrings to the spider. That leaves you with a set of unused 2x chainrings 'tho.

Can you run SRAM Red AXS blips without red shifters? by Quantifan in bikewrench

[–]LegitimateWhile802 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Fun fact: if you run a front derailleur, you can shift it with a blip without a RD. You still need the RD for pairing, but afterwards it the parts work without the RD. 

I have no idea for a good use case, other than a really stupid 2x1 hill climber, or a frankenbike with a 2x front chainring plus an Alfine IGH. 

Whaoo cadence sensor Internal workings/ disassemble by happythepills in wahoofitness

[–]LegitimateWhile802 1 point2 points  (0 children)

For reference: The large IC is a Nordic nRF51422 µC with support for bluetooth/ant+. The smaller one below is most likely the MEMS gyroscope/accelerometer used to detect rotations. The other stuff is passive and uninteresting.
